MACKIN v. CIVIL SERVICE COMMISSION

No. 13055.

181 S.E.2d 684 (1971)

Thomas J. MACKIN v. The CIVIL SERVICE COMMISSION of West Virginia and J. Donald Clark, Commissioner, etc.

Supreme Court of Appeals of West Virginia.

Decided June 15, 1971.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

William C. Hollandsworth, Wheeling, for appellant.

George H. Mitchell, Asst. Atty. Gen., for appellees.


CAPLAN, President.

This is an appeal by Thomas J. Mackin from an order of the Civil Service Commission of West Virginia, entered on the 5th day of October 1970, wherein the Commission sustained the action of the Department of Public Institutions in discharging Mr. Mackin, the appellant, from his employment with said department.
